Incident

Officer Lewis Hall was shot and killed while executing a search warrant at a local residence. The woman, 19, who shot him in the heart and lung was arrested and subsequently convicted of capital murder and sentenced to life. On November 13, 1980, the Texas Court of Appeals reversed and remanded her conviction. She said she thought Officer Hall was a burglar. Officer Hall, who had also served within the U.S. military, was with the Port Arthur Police Department for four years.
